This is the unfolding story of Pastor Jack Whyte, his wife, Connie, and their five children as Jack accepts God's call to leave his successful Connecticut church and begin serving a small country church in Pennsylvania, a congregation that, he discovers, has a corporate inferiority complex. You are invited behind the scenes to see how a pastor and his family deal with the daily issues of life and how a caring pastor leads and grows a congregation in search of its purpose. You will find yourself laughing, nodding with understanding, and even shedding a happy tear or two.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ationArmand Weller has served in Christian ministry for more than fifty years as a pastor, teacher, composer, national executive, and mentor to pastors. He draws on this experience to give the reader an entertaining story along with valuable insights into how a Christian family and a typical congregation can experience hopeand joy by applying biblical principles in everyday life.
